WebAug 6, 2024 · Talk Price, Not Payment. Make sure you negotiate the price of the car — not the monthly payment. It’s easy for dealers to lower the monthly payment by extending the loan term instead of reducing the car’s price. If negotiations center on the monthly payment, it can be hard to figure out the car’s purchase price. WebNov 3, 2024 · 6 Tips for Negotiating a Car Price 1. Do Your Research First. The most important item you can negotiate is the purchase price. Dealers usually base their asking price on the Manufacturer's Suggested Retail Price (MSRP), which is the price the automaker considers fair for the vehicle. But you might not always pay the MSRP.
